In 2019-2020, 30,670 people earned their degree in electrical engineering, making the major the 31st most popular in the United States. In 2017-2018, electrical engineering gra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$70,098 and had an average of $23,581 in loans still to pay off.
Across Florida, there were 1,347 electrical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$61,975 and $23,198 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 802 electrical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,173 and $25,318 respectively.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Florida.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value EE Schools for a Bachelor’s in Florida For Those Getting Aid. UF is a large school located in Gainesville, Florida that handed out 130 bachelors’s EE degrees in 2019-2020.
In addition to being on our florida bachelor’s degree ee students with aid list, UF has also earned the #1 rank in our “Best Electrical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Florida”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for University of Florida is $6,302 for florida bachelor’s degree ee students with aid.
The low student loan default rate of 2.0%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 97%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year.
You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of South Florida - Main Campus.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Value EE Schools for a Bachelor’s in Florida For Those Getting Aid list. USF Tampa is a public institution located in Tampa, Florida. The school has a large population, and it awarded 116 bachelors’s degrees in 2019-2020.
USF Tampa also made our “Best Electrical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Florida” list, coming in at #4. The yearly cost to attend University of South Florida - Main Campus is $8,355 for florida bachelor’s degree ee students with aid.
The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 92%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year. The school has an impressive student loan default rate. It’s only 4.5%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.

Florida State University did quite well in the 2022 Best Value EE Schools for a Bachelor’s in Florida For Those Getting Aid ranking, coming in at #6. Tallahassee, Florida is the setting for this large institution of higher learning. The public school handed out bachelors’s EE degrees to 49 students in 2019-2020.
In addition to being on our florida bachelor’s degree ee students with aid list, Florida State has also earned the #2 rank in our “Best Electrical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Florida” ranking. It costs about $9,789 for florida bachelor’s degree ee students with aid per year to attend Florida State University.
The student loan default rate at the school is 3.5%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 95%.
